Your Faith Has Made You Well

Two Blind MenMark 10:46-52; Luke 18: 35-43; Matt:

20:29-34 -Jesus, and disciples came to Jericho-2 blind men on side of road-The two heard who it was and they cried out “Jesus, Son of David, have mercy on us.-Others told them to be quiet.-They cried out even more.

20:29-34 -Jesus called to them.

-Jesus asked, “What do you want me to do for you?”

-They wanted to have sight.

-Jesus told them that their faith made them well.

-They received site and followed Jesus, and Glorified God.

A Sick WomanMark 5:21-34; Luke 8:40-56; Matt. 9:18-26

-Jesus was approached by a ruler to heal his dead daughter

-Jesus and disciples followed the ruler

-A woman snuck up behind Jesus to touch his clothes-She thought, “If only I may touch His garment, I shall be made well.”-She was immediately healed.

-Jesus felt the power leave him and asked who touched him.-The woman came to him trembling and told him what had happened.

-He told her that her faith had made her well.-Jesus went on to the rulers house to heal his daughter

Ten LepersLuke 17:11-19

-Jesus was passing through Samaria and Galilee-10 lepers were standing in the distance and yelled out to Jesus to have mercy on them.-Jesus told them to go see the priests.

-The 10 were healed.

-One of the men returned to Jesus to Glorify God and give thanks at Jesus’ feet.

-Jesus asked where the other 9 were.

-Jesus tells the one to go his way that his faith has made him well.

A Sinful WomanLuke 7:36-50

-Jesus was invited to eat in Simon’s house, who was a Pharisee

-A woman had heard that Jesus would be there and showed up with some oil to wash his feet-Simon questioned Jesus being a prophet and wondered why he allowed this woman to wash his feet.

-Jesus told a parable revolving around forgiveness.

-Jesus then forgives her sins and tells her that her faith has saved her.

James 2:17

Thus also faith by itself, if it does not have works, is

dead.

Matthew 7:21

Not everyone who says to me, ‘Lord, Lord,’ shall enter the kingdom of

heaven, but he who does the will of My Father in

heaven.

Luke 6:46

But why do you call Me ‘Lord, Lord,’ and do not

do the things which I say?

John 14:15

If you love Me, keep my commandments.
